Output 3d50bc120f7373fd41754113736c5a18a667d9464fa1a0fb32b0e0dc3de8ef69:0

value
395614245
script pubkey
OP_0 OP_PUSHBYTES_20 f16331a9b99b9a004060c044683d61647e1d1990
address
ltc1q793nr2denwdqqsrqcpzxs0tpv3lp6xvsa70czc
transaction
3d50bc120f7373fd41754113736c5a18a667d9464fa1a0fb32b0e0dc3de8ef69
spent
true